Combustion 2

$350.00

36 × 24 in, oil

Combustion 2 is a visceral exploration of destruction, renewal, and the fleeting nature of fire. The painting’s marks and textures create a chaotic web of charred wood, smoldering embers, and tangled remnants of life dissolving into abstraction. The deep blacks and searing oranges capture the transformation of material to ash. Ghostly traces of movement suggest the crows, the last to flee. Amidst the intensity, subtle blue marks flicker through the composition, like lingering embers cooling into memory. Stacey Replinger's piece embraces raw intensity and emotional depth, depicting an alphabet of anguish written in smoke and shadow.
